  1. Welcome to Marwen is a 2018 American drama film directed by Robert Zemeckis, who co-wrote the script with Caroline Thompson. It is inspired by Jeff Malmberg's 2010 documentary Marwencol.

  3. Dec 21, 2018 · A fictionalized version of the story of Mark Hogancamp, who created a miniature world of dolls after a brutal attack. The film adds romantic comedy and redemption elements that the documentary "Marwencol" lacks, but also distorts Hogancamp's real-life struggles and achievements.
